Since 2017, the French Fencing Federation (FFE) has recognized lightsaber combat as a sport.

“The Fed has built a new discipline, a framework.

The supervisors are trained, the protections are adapted to the discipline, ”explains the fencing and lightsaber teacher.

The weapon has also been approved, with a standard size of nearly 110 cm, for 2.54 cm in diameter and thickness of about 2 mm.

If, as in science fiction, the sabers light up in red, green or blue, sometimes even making noises like in

Star Wars

, in reality the practice is more intense and multiple.

There are, in fact, four ways to wield his weapon: sporty in a duel, martial with his katas and sometimes cosplay outfits, artistic with his choreographies and playful with his powers.

The apprentices warm up, practice chaining shots with partners without touching each other before deciding on the spot face-to-face during a three-minute match.

Equipped in particular with a mask, gloves or even a breastplate, the assailants must touch their opponent in turn and score 15 points, before the final "Cease" (the fight) of the referee.
